Dr. Christopher Moran hosts Reception & Dinner on Elizabeth I by George Gower, Serjeant-Painter to Elizabeth I, with National Portrait Gallery and Yale Center for British Art at Crosby Moran Hall

On Monday, 7th October 2024, Dr. Christopher Moran, President of Co-operation Ireland, was pleased to host a Reception & Dinner at Crosby Moran Hall together with the National Portrait Gallery and the Yale Center for British Art to discuss the portrait of Elizabeth I by George Gower, Serjeant-Painter to Elizabeth I, now in the Crosby Moran Hall Collection.

Guest speakers were: Dr. Simon Thurley, CBE, FSA; Dr. Charlotte Bolland, FSA, Senior Curator, Research & 16th Century Collections, National Portrait Gallery; and Dr. Edward Town, Paintings and Sculpture, Yale Center for British Art.

Following the Reception & Dinner, guests viewed the ongoing restoration and rebuilding project at Crosby Moran Hall together with its collections of Tudor, Elizabethan & Early Stuart furniture, pictures, metals, arms & armour, etc.
